Double-glazed windows are an excellent investment for your home. Over time, they can become cloudy and lose energy efficiency. If this happens, you should seek out a professional to repair them.
A double pane glass window consists of two pieces of tempered glass, separated by a gas-filled air pocket. The window's seal stops the gas from escape and also prevents moisture and air from outside from getting inside.
Cost
There are a variety of aspects that determine the price of double pane window repair. The material used for the frame, for example, will influence the price. Repairs will cost more if your windows are aluminum than if they are wooden. The type of glass you use is also crucial. Standard insulated glass is priced at around $6 per square foot. However, low-E glass, which is more energy efficient, will cost more.
A professional will cost between $150 and $650 for a repair to a picture window. Picture windows are fixed windows that don't open or slide and are designed to give an unobstructed view of nature. They are very popular in modern homes due to their aesthetics and energy efficiency. They are susceptible to damage by the weather and insects. If you wish to avoid costly repairs, you should hire a reputable company that provides services for this kind of window.
A broken window pane is a different issue which can be fixed for lower cost than replacing it. This involves repairing or replacing the window pane, and installing new gaskets and seals. It is crucial to have your window fixed by a professional to stop moisture from entering your home and damaging the wood frames.

Condensation between the panes of double-paned windows is a frequent issue. This is usually caused by a leaky seal that allows moisture to leak between the two pieces of glass. This water can cause etching on the glass and leave mineral spots on the inside of the window. The best method to avoid this issue is to fix the seal on your double-pane windows.
Based on the kind of glass and frame, the cost of repair of a sash window could range from $50 to $250. The easiest fix is to replace the sash cable which is a low-cost and simple repair. Other issues that are more serious can be fixed at a higher cost. For example, a rotten window frame may require replacement or a damaged lock could require replacement.

The first step is to read the warranty carefully. Read the fine print to determine what is not covered by your warranty, and then inquire with your dealer for clarification. Decide whether you will submit a warranty claim to the window manufacturer or with the dealer who sold you your windows. Window dealers typically handle all warranty claims on behalf of their customers. However, you can contact the manufacturer directly if you feel your needs aren't being met.
Window warranties vary greatly. Some are limited to a particular time period, such as 15 years, while other may be transferable to the next homeowner. In addition to window material coverage some warranties also include coverage for mechanical parts like vent stops. If you apply window tint or film the warranty will be void.
The warranty for the frame and glass is an additional aspect of a window's warranty. The majority of windows are covered up to 30 year against any defects in the frame and glass and seals. If the seal fails for any reason, not just normal wear and tear the window manufacturer will typically offer a free replacement IGU (insulating unit).
The most frequent window failures are broken seals, cracked frames and sashes, and water leakage. To avoid these problems you must regularly examine the condition of your windows and replace them if necessary. Do not expose your window seals to direct sunlight as this can cause them to decrease in quality. These simple steps can aid in maintaining your windows over time.

These windows are often referred to as Insulated glass units, or IGUs. They consist of two glass panes separated by a spacer of metal and sealed hermetically to form one unit. The seals and spacers create an air pocket that protects the windows, thus reducing the cost of energy. The seal can wear out with time and allow moisture-laden air between the panes. This can cause the windows to appear spongy and damp. It can also etch the glass leaving mineral spots that are difficult to remove.
To solve this issue you can make use of a specialized double pane repair kit or replace the entire window. Before you start the repair, make sure that you have all of the tools needed to complete the job. Be sure to protect yourself from injury by wearing gloves and safety glasses when working on the window. Start by removing broken glass shards one at one at a at a time. The shards are razor-sharp, and if you don't remove them properly they can cause injuries. Make sure you keep the shards for be used in the future, or donate them to a local charity.
After removing the broken pane, clean and lightly sand the frame to prepare it for the replacement. After that, apply a layer of linseed oil onto the frame. This will keep the glass compound flexible until you are ready to insert the new window pane. Use the glazier's triangles (small metal triangles) every four inches around the frame if you are working on wooden windows. Vinyl splines are recommended if the frame is constructed of aluminum or vinyl.
